The other day I was watching someone talk about the dangers of AI.

And I understood what they meant. But I’m worried a lot of younger people — Gen Z and Gen Alpha — are going to hear something very different.

What they meant was:

Big institutions and megacorporations will use AI to concentrate power, automate jobs, manipulate information, and squeeze people harder.

What a lot of younger people are going to hear is:

“AI is bad. Stay away from it.”

And that misunderstanding matters.

Because in a world where AI exists, not using it doesn’t protect you — it disarms you. If only corporations, governments, and billion-dollar companies get to use these tools, then they get exponentially more powerful while everyone else falls behind.

That’s the real danger.

AI is not just a threat — it’s a force multiplier. Like electricity. Like the printing press. Like the internet. Like nuclear physics.

And here’s the key lesson from history:

Every powerful technology can be used to build power plants or to build bombs.

The problem was never the technology.

The problem is who controls it.

If only the biggest institutions get to use AI, it will absolutely be used to: • replace workers

• manipulate people

• surveil populations

• lock in inequality

• entrench power

But if everyday people learn to use AI — artists, students, writers, organizers, small businesses, independent thinkers — then it becomes something else entirely: a tool for empowerment.

This is why messaging matters so much.

If young people are told: “AI is dangerous, stay away from it,”

then only the most powerful actors will touch it.

And that guarantees the worst-case future.

The real message should be: “AI is powerful. You need to understand it — because if you don’t, someone else will use it on you.”

There is a huge difference between: “Be careful with fire”

and

“Never learn how to use fire.”

One creates safety.

The other creates dependence.

The future isn’t decided by whether AI exists.

It’s decided by who knows how to use it.

We don’t stop nuclear physics.

We build reactors instead of bombs.

We don’t stop computers.

We decide whether they serve people or corporations.

AI is the same.

Fear is understandable.

But fear that turns into avoidance hands the future to the people with the most money and the least accountability.

The goal isn’t to reject AI.

The goal is to make sure it belongs to everyone.

If you want power, you have to understand the tools.
